Bio
2017 MW Scholar-Athlete
2016 MW Scholar-Athlete
2015 MW Scholar-Athlete
2017 Academic All-Mountain West
Junior (2017):
-Appeared in 21 games, making two starts.
-Batted .300 with nine hits in 30 at bats.
-Had five RBIs and scored three runs.
-Had five putouts in the outfield.
-2017 MW Scholar-Athlete.
-Academic All-Mountain West
Sophomore (2016):
- Appeared in 22 games.
- Had two hits, two runs and two RBIs.
- Drew four walks and had a .316 on base percentage.
- Had a base hit and run scored vs. Iowa.
- Had a hit against Omaha.
- 2016 Mountain West Scholar-Athlete
Freshman (2015):
- Appeared in 12 games, making one start.
- Batted .357, going 5 for 14.
- Hit a double and drove in four runs.
- Made collegiate debut vs. The Citadel.
- First-career hit was against San José State.
- Went 2-for-2 with a double, two runs and two RBIs vs. SJSU the following day.
- 2015 Mountain West Scholar-Athlete.
HIGH SCHOOL: Lettered three years in varsity baseball and in basketball ... first-team all-state, all-area, All-Evergreen Conference as a senior, batting .431 ... first-team all-state, all-area, All-Evergreen Conference and team MVP as a junior, batting .384 ... Second-Team All-Evergreen Conference as a sophomore ... earned a 4.0 GPA all four years ranking him number one in his class of 310 ... Wendy’s High School Heisman finalist ... high school baseball coach was Jamie Week ... played summer ball for the TC Bandits under Coach Tim Ahern.
PERSONAL: Member of cadet squadron 12 ... Son of Tim and Kellie Graham ... has an older sister ... credits his father with the greatest impact on his sporting career because he instilled the characteristics that make a great player such as hard work and dedication ... a person in history he would like to meet is John Wooden because he was such a wise leader, coach, and communicator ... favorite food is pasta, favorite class subject is math, favorite book is Heads Up Baseball, favorite movie is Friday Night Lights.
Why I came to the Academy: “I came to the Academy because the opportunities here cannot be found anywhere else, and the network of relationships built with successful people is unique to the Academy.”
